Foundation stabilizing services involve a range of techniques and solutions designed to address issues related to the integrity and stability of a building’s foundation. These services typically include the assessment of foundation problems, followed by the implementation of methods such as underpinning, mudjacking, or piering to reinforce and stabilize the structure. The goal is to correct existing problems caused by shifting soil, settling, or other structural stressors, thereby preventing further damage and ensuring the safety and longevity of the property.

These services help resolve common foundation issues like u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ible foundation cracks. Such problems often indicate underlying movement or instability in the foundation, which can lead to more serious structural concerns if left unaddressed. Foundation stabilizing solutions are designed to restore the original alignment of the building, distribute loads more evenly, and prevent future settling or shifting that could compromise the building’s safety and value.

Foundation Stabilizing Costs - Typical expenses for foundation stabilization services can range from $3,000 to $15,000, depending on the extent of the work needed. For example, minor repairs might cost around $3,500, while extensive underpinning could reach $12,000 or more.

Factors Influencing Price - Costs vary based on the size of the property and the severity of foundation issues. Smaller homes in nearby areas may see prices closer to $4,000, whereas larger or more complex projects could exceed $20,000.

Service Type Variations - Different stabilization methods, such as piering or underpinning, typically have distinct price ranges. Piering might start at about $2,500 per pier, with total costs depending on the number of piers required.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include permits, soil testing, or repairs to surrounding structures, which can add several thousand dollars to the overall project.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

What are foundation stabilizing services? Foundation stabilizing services involve techniques to reinforce and support a building's foundation to prevent or repair settling, cracking, or shifting issues.

How do foundation stabilization methods work? These methods typically include installing piers, underpinning, or other support systems to improve stability and distribute the building's weight evenly.

When should foundation stabilization be considered? Stabilization may be needed if there are signs such as uneven floors, foundation cracks, or doors and windows that don’t close properly.

Are foundation stabilizing services suitable for all types of foundations? These services can be adapted for various foundation types, including basement, crawl space, and slab foundations, depending on the specific issues.
